Internal Memo — Possible Acquisition

To branch managers: leadership is evaluating the acquisition of Fennridge Tooling, a regional machining firm based in Caldham. Diligence is underway on their order book and equipment condition. No staffing changes are planned at branch level during evaluation. Do not discuss this externally or with Fennridge personnel. A decision is expected within eight weeks. The rationale and intended structure are captured in the confidential note below.

confidential, tahog-yajog: Headcount on the Holath team goes from 7 to 100 by the end of October. Gross margin on Holath came in at 15 percent against a plan of 20 percent.

For the attention of sales leads.

Our review of Orvette Systems' receivables shows that a single account, Pellgrove Industrial, now represents 41% of recurring revenue, up from 28% a year ago. Payment behaviour remains sound, but contract renewal falls within the next two quarters, and any reduction in scope would materially affect cash cover. We recommend an active diversification push across the Hollis Bay and Ferncross territories. The mitigation strategy outlined directly below is confidential and must not leave this distribution.

management briefing: The pricing group signed off on a budget of $195.6 million for Project Quenir.

Hey — handing off the cold-start work on the Brimjet handlers. Short version: pre-warming helps the checkout path but not the report generators, and bumping memory past 512 made things worse. I left flame graphs and a tuning diary for whoever picks this up next. Everything's collected on the internal page below:

runbook for kawip-tafog: https://argocd.nelvrohq.internal/build

## Runbook: Password Reset Flow (v4)

The Fernhollow identity service now issues single-use reset tokens through the new Gatewren pipeline. Plugin authors must note that the legacy `resetHook` callback fires *after* token validation, not before, and that tokens expire on first use regardless of outcome. If your plugin caches reset state, invalidate it when the `reset.completed` event arrives, as replays will be rejected upstream.

Before testing against the sandbox, confirm your environment matches the reference configuration below:

deployment values, kawip-kafog:
belath:
  pin: 3709
  tenant: ulaox
  seal: seal_25075386
  metrics_host: metrics.belath.halixhq.test
  standby_team: gormir
  escalation: wenys-fenwyn
  nonce: 26e5f7